PIPER NAVAJO SERVICE MANUAL
11-19.
ALTERNATOR
SERVICE
TEST
SPECIFICATIONS.
DELCO-REMY
Specifications for 28 volt alternators installed as standard equipment on the PA-31 are as
follows:
Alternator
1100718
DELCO-REMY, Ref. Service Bulletin
1G-187, IG-262
Field Current
(80
°
F)
Amps
1.2 - 1.3
Volts
24.0
Cold Output
Spec. Volts
24.0
Amps
6
Approx.
R.P.M.
2000
Amps
46
Approx.
R.P.M.
5000
Hot Output
Amps
50
11-20.
OUTPUT CHECK: To check the alternator
on a test bench, make elec-
trical
connections
as shown in Figure 11-10,
operate
at specified
speed, and
check for rated output as given in Paragraph
11-19.
Adjust the load rheostat,
if necessary,
to obtain the desired
output.
NOTE
A special adapter
which can be used for making con-
nections to the alternator
is available
from tool com-
panies
and test
equipment
manufacturers
normally
supplying equipment to the aviation trade.
CAUTION
Do not polarize
alternator.
